Summary: | Article Highlights The cemented sand gravel (CSG) mixture is an efficient and economical solution for the construction of sediment control check dams in cold regions. The durability of coarse-grained soils is improved after blending with a cementing agent. The freeze-thaw cycles alter the microstructure of the hardened cement paste within the CSG mixture and decrease the mixture strength. The durability, strength, and stiffness increase, and permeability decrease with increasing the cement content in the CSG mixture. |
